Talk About a Full Schedule!


As we begin our Outward Apologetics Seminar. I took some time to count the number of hours our students will be involved in different areas.  It is not an exhaustive list, but I think it will give you a pretty good picture of what life will be like for our students over the next seven weeks.
  • Students will spend 108 hours in lecture 
  • Students will spend 56 hours on the streets doing the Gospel Guy
  • Students will spend 7 hours participating in open forum team debates
  • Students will spend 3.5 hours in simulated improve witnessing training sessions
  • Students will spend 3.5 hours reviewing video clips of apologetics and evangelism
  • Students will spend 6 hours in intercessory prayer for specific cults
  • Students will spend 7 hours fasting over the course of the school
  • Students will spend 28 hours serving on our campus in different capacities
  • Students will spend 2 hours doing open air evangelism
  • Students will spend 6 hours visiting different cults
  • Students will read 2 books over the course of the seven weeks
  • Students will lead apologetics/evangelism training sessions for three local churches
  • Students will spend 6 hours participating in the ASK curriculum of Ravi Zacharias Ministries
  • Students will spend a TON of time in homework assignements

Outward Apologetic Seminar is Almost here!


Starting September 25th, we have 6 students arriving for our Outward Apologetics Seminar.  The day is finally approaching! I have been very busy and put a lot of work into forming this school/seminar and cant wait.  Just a brief look into the school for you.  Our students will be living on our YWAM Campus for the 7 weeks of the school.  Every week we have a different speaker coming in to teach on various things such as Truth, Tactics and Defending the faith, Creation/Evolution, the rreliabilityof the Bible, etc...just to name a few.  Our students week is packed full of teaching, outreach, homework, and activities that will all equip them to reach the lost through effective evangelism which gives people dignity, while sharing truth.  One of the activities i am real excited about is one called "Temple Tours".  Every Wednesday, we are taking our students to get tours and interviews of different cults.  They will be going to a Mormon ward, Jehovahs Witness Kingdom Hall, Universalist church, Bahai temple, Christian Science Center, and a Sikh temple.  Its gonna be awesome.  Starting in two weeks, I will be posting a weekly overview on the blog of things going on in the school, as this will encompass our lives until Novebmer 14th when the students graduate!  Please be praying for our students and this school!!
